redis

redis中setifabsent怎样避免冲突

小樊
97
2024-11-14 13:19:58
栏目: 云计算
开发者专用服务器限时活动,0元免费领! 查看>>

在Redis中,SETIFABSENT命令用于设置一个键值对,但仅当该键不存在时。这意味着如果键已经存在,那么该命令不会执行任何操作,也不会产生冲突。因此,在使用SETIFABSENT命令时,不需要担心冲突问题。

以下是SETIFABSENT命令的语法:

SET key value NX PX milliseconds

参数说明:

示例:

SETIFABSENT mykey "Hello, Redis!" NX PX 60000

在这个示例中,如果mykey不存在,那么将设置键值对mykey: "Hello, Redis!",并设置过期时间为60秒。如果mykey已经存在,那么命令不会执行任何操作。

亿速云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

相关推荐:redis setifabsent怎样避免错误

0
看了该问题的人还看了